Tennessee program
Homeownership for Heroes
Tennessee ยท Tennessee Housing Development Agency
Quick answer
What this program appears to offer
Homeownership for Heroes is a reduced-rate Great Choice first-mortgage program for eligible hero borrowers. If a borrower also chooses Great Choice Plus, THDA offers an optional second-loan down payment assistance add-on with either $6,000 as a deferred forgivable second mortgage at 0% interest or up to 5% of the sales price, capped at $15,000, as a 30-year amortizing second mortgage at the same interest rate as the first mortgage.

The Homeownership for Heroes first mortgage is repaid under standard Great Choice loan terms. If Great Choice Plus is added, the deferred option has no monthly payments, carries 0% interest, is forgiven at the end of the 30-year term, and becomes due in full if the home is sold or refinanced before then. The amortizing option is repaid with monthly payments over 30 years at the same interest rate as the first mortgage.

Who qualifies
Active-duty military members, National Guard members, Veterans, Law enforcement officers, Emergency medical technicians (EMTs), Paramedics, Firefighters

How to apply
Apply through a THDA-approved lender.
